Harrisonburg Daily News Record
October 6, 1987

Serena Frances Delawder, 99, of Route 1, Mathias died Monday at her home.

Mrs. Delawder was born Oct. 10, 1887, in Mathias and was a daughter
of the late Mary Jane Delawder.

She was a member of the Cove Chapel United Methodist Church.

In March 1908, she married Casper Delawder, who died April 8,1963.

Surviving are five sons, Owen and Harlan Delawder, both of Timberville, Va.,
Earl Delawder of Broadway, Va., and Winfred and Orville Delawder, both of
Mathias; seven daughters, Edna, Wanda and Vergie Delawder, all of Mathias,
Lenore Delawder of New Market, Va.,
Allene Lohr of Linville, Va., Treva Flory of Timberville, Va., and Joyce Fulk of
Fulks Run, Va.; a sister, Sallie Bowers of Mathias; 29 grandchildren; 33
great-grandchildren; and two great-great grandchildren.

The funeral will be conducted 2 p.m. Wednesday at the Cove Chapel
United Methodist Church by the Revs. Moses Selvaraj and Harold
Emswiler. Burial will be in the Mathias Cemetery.
